Support Assemblies of God Youth Ministries (AGYM) by creating, reviewing, and managing Fine Arts systems and processes, and reports under the respective directors.

Serve as the liaison with General Council personnel, i.e., HR, Accounting, I.T., Security etc., before, during and after the event.

Train new District Youth Directors and new District Fine Arts Coordinators in the Fine Arts ministry in alignment with AGYM goals and outcomes.

Oversee the annual District Fine Arts Coordinators Retreat and ensure that training has been accomplished for a nationwide discipleship strategy of Fine Arts.

Coordinate and participate in site visits to potential event host cities and venues for efficient and effective event planning and space allocation.

As assigned, coordinate and manage event staff and volunteers regarding assignments travel details, program elements, and ministry values.



College degree preferred.

Credentialed AG Minister in good standing.

Familiar with productivity tools and able to learn additional software solutions.

1 - 2 years large scale event experience.
